Richard Sicard
April 15, 1955 - April 02, 2026
Obituary for Richard Sicard
Mr. Richard Sicard was born in Port-au-Prince, Haiti, on April 15, 1955, to the late Justin Sicard and Noide Sicard. He was part of a large and loving family, with six brothers and five sisters: Emmanuel, Nissard, Ainard, Trevard, Clescard (Julius), Besnard, Sonia, Olivia, Jertha, Junia, and Elsa.
Early in his life, Richard immigrated to the United States with his parents. He attended English High School and later pursued higher education at Northeastern University and Wentworth Institute, where he developed the skills that would lead him to become a dedicated and accomplished engineer.
In 1986, Richard met Lorle Felix, who became his beloved wife. From this union, they were blessed with three sons: Gilbert, Danny, and Laurent who were the center of his world and the pride of his life.
He devoted 20 years of his career to General Electric, where he was respected as a talented and versatile electrical and mechanical engineer, before pursuing other endeavors in 2003.
Richard had a deep love for adventure and spent much of his life traveling and embracing new experiences. He was known for his strength, resilience, and unwavering determination, as well as his strong work ethic and devotion to his family.
Later in life, Richard faced significant health challenges. Throughout it all, he was surrounded by the steadfast love and care of his wife and children, who remained by his side and ensured he received the best care possible until his passing.
He leaves behind to cherish his memory his three sons: Gilbert Sicard, Laurent Sicard, and Dannel Sicard, along with his many brothers, sisters, nieces, nephews, extended family members, and dear friends who were fortunate to know and love him.
Though it was painful to witness illness take a toll on his physical strength, it never diminished his spirit. His courage and dignity remained until the very end.
Thank you, Dad, for the invaluable lessons, the love, and the legacy you leave behind. May you be free from suffering and rest in eternal peace. You will forever be etched in our hearts.
